Transaction 59f3505c5be74fb324b0ceea900255a4a15e9bd7b8a924ac3ffa570a46cf91ad
1 Input
1 Output
-
59f3505c5be74fb324b0ceea900255a4a15e9bd7b8a924ac3ffa570a46cf91ad:0
- value
- 3362089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2fd9d6b7269092aac792a769624dd2c194ec25d OP_EQUAL
- address
- 3GYqD6Q8wXrhjJg1vFuyjkeYBbmPV4KuVU